Chapter 44 provides significant insight into how the author, Hemadpant, perceived his role in creating the Shri Sai Satcharitra. He presents himself not as the true originator of the stories but as a humble instrument of Sai Baba's will. Hemadpant writes, "The capable Sai is their speaker; He is the writer and the one who makes me write." This conveys his firm belief that the work was divinely inspired and authored by Sai himself. He further describes his own contribution as being the "owner of the leftovers," merely selecting and distributing the blessed food of Sai's life and teachings for the benefit of all devotees.
